The Simple Wedding Planning Podcast
This year I noticed during consultation calls that I was constantly giving tips here and there to brides. I’m no wedding planner but over the years I have noticed a few things and started giving tips that I think many found were valuable. During the marvelous quarantine due to COVID 19, I tried making some wedding planning tip style videos to share this information with the world. Although this worked It was difficult to be consistent as video editing takes a lot of time to do and I figured that youtube may not be every bride’s cup of tea.
Then it hit me! I should make a podcast and here we are! I decided to go with a podcast because I figured its accessible anywhere and possibly at any time. Wedding planning is not necessarily simple but the purpose of this podcast is to ease a bit of the stress that comes with wedding planning. Your wedding is one of the few days in your life where all your family members will come together dressed there best. Your wedding photos will of course feature you and your partner but what about grandma, mom and dad.
Good quality photos are essential to make sure that your memories stand the test of times. Cell phones are advanced but they technology is still not there to produce high quality prints or video that will last you years. After your wedding has gone most of the minor details you may not remember and the only thing you will have left other than your dress and that wedding cake that sits in your freezer is your wedding video and photos.
